Why don't we see many Western themed games?

I've been pondering this idea for a while now. I like RPGs and was thinking that there aren't really any that have a western theme to them. So then I started thinking that, that can be an edge to making one. Then again there are games out there, and they aren't too popular. Why aren't they popular?

It is different, when you look at all the popular MMOs and RPGs out today. I've heard people say they want some thing different than midevil/fantasy MMOs, but are we ready for that change?

I rented one of these games yesterday, and was bored of it after just a few hours. I know it wasn't the theme to the game, it was just how it played, but it got boring fast.

I don't know, I'm just rambling, but what do you think of Western themed games?

Have you laid the foundation down with just torque script, or have you combined c++ / c#? What language is your studio using for back end server?
#53
10/26/2007 (9:42 am)
We've stuck with mostly Torque script for the client, with a few modest C++ mods (and more to come). Our server is completely custom Java. For the MMO we will be running minimal functionality through a modified Torque Server, but sticking with our custom Java server infrastructure for everything not already provided by Torque.
#54
10/26/2007 (9:52 am)
Alright sounds good, I was asking because I know that Torque Script or Torque Network Library has the tendency to limit the amount of players, but if you run it straight Java you should be able to take on thousands of players at once if I presume correctly. We are currently using Python and Torque Script with some minor C++ modifications when necessary.
